Добавление дополнительного Input на Bootstrap
При нажатии на кнопку появляется дополнительное поле ввода в виде input которое при желании можно так же убрать нажатием.
<!-- Latest compiled and minified CSS -->
<link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css" integrity="sha384-BVYiiSIFeK1dGmJRAkycuHAHRg32OmUcww7on3RYdg4Va+PmSTsz/K68vbdEjh4u" crossorigin="anonymous">
<!-- Latest compiled and minified jаvascript -->
<script src="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/js/bootstrap.min.js" integrity="sha384-Tc5IQib027qvyjSMfHjOMaLkfuWVxZxUPnCJA7l2mCWNIpG9mGCD8wGNIcPD7Txa" crossorigin="anonymous"></script>
<script type='text/jаvascript' src='https://code.jquery.com/jquery-1.10.1.js'></script>
<br>
<br>
<br>
<br>
<br>
<br>
<br>
<br>
<br>
<br>
<br>
<br>
<div class="container">
<div class="row">
<div class="col-xs-offset-3 col-xs-6">
<form>
<div class="form-group">
<label>Добавить INPUT</label>
<div class="form-group input-group">
<input type="text" name="multiple[]" class="form-control">
<span class="input-group-btn"><button type="button" class="btn btn-success btn-add">✚</button></span>
</div>
</div>
</form>
</div>
</div>
</div>
<script>
$(document).on('click', '.btn-add', function(event) {
event.preventDefault();
var field = $(this).closest('.form-group');
var field_new = field.clone();
$(this)
.toggleClass('btn-success')
.toggleClass('btn-add')
.toggleClass('btn-danger')
.toggleClass('btn-remove')
.html('✖');
field_new.find('input').val('');
field_new.insertAfter(field);
});
$(document).on('click', '.btn-remove', function(event) {
event.preventDefault();
$(this).closest('.form-group').remove();
});
</script>
Ссылка для скачивания доступна только авторизованным пользователям, пожалуйста пройдите регистрацию.
Это займёт не более минуты. Не волнуйтесь, мы не спамим!
У данной публикации нет комментариев.
Информация
Посетители, находящиеся в группе Гости, не могут оставлять комментарии к данной публикации.
Облако тегов
bootstrap Bootstrap CSS css CSS3 dle DLE fruit farm html html шаблон html5 HTML5 Payeer PNG PSD wap Wordpress Скрипт удвоителя адаптивный адаптивный шаблон бонусник дизайн игровой хостинг иконки лендинг модуль панель портфолио сайт скрипт скрипт фермы текстура удвоитель удвоитель Payeer ферма фон фруктовая ферма хак шаблон экономическая игра
Как задать ширину 100 пикселей в CSS